Embarking on the journey of investing in gold can feel overwhelming, especially for newcomers. Knowing where to purchase this precious metal is your first action. Fortunately, several reliable options exist to suit different needs and preferences.
- Local Jewelers: While often associated with pieces, reputable jewelers frequently sell gold bars, coins, and bullion at competitive prices. This option allows for face-to-face interaction and opportunity to examine the physical gold.
- Online Marketplaces: The internet presents a vast selection of gold sources. Platforms like eBay, Amazon, and specialized bullion sites permit you to compare prices from throughout the globe. However, always verify the credibility of online sellers before making a purchase.
- Banks and Credit Unions: Some financial institutions store gold as part of their products. This can be a reliable option for those seeking established methods of investing in gold.
Remember to consider factors like charges, shipping, insurance, and storage when selecting a place to buy gold. Carrying out thorough research and comparing different options will help you make an informed decision that aligns with your investment goals.

Investing Reputable Gold Dealers Online and Offline
Locating trustworthy gold dealers can be a complex process, whether you're shopping online or in person. When venturing into the world of precious metals, it's crucial to click here guarantee you're dealing with reputable entities.
Online, investigate potential dealers thoroughly. Scrutinize their websites for documentation, customer reviews, and a clear disclosure of their fees and policies. Exercise caution of deals that seem too good to be true, as they often conceal underlying risks.
Offline, find dealers with established track records. Ask for recommendations from other collectors or investors, and inspect their premises in person to gauge their professionalism and integrity. Don't hesitate to inquire detailed information about their stock and pricing.
A reputable dealer will be transparent with information, address your questions respectfully, and offer a warranty on their products. Remember, investing in gold must be a calculated decision, so take the time to conduct thorough research.
